/// <summary>
        /// Call this method to apply symbol groups to the featureLayer - one group per value in the renderer.
        /// The first group to be added will be the first group to be drawn
        /// </summary>
        /// <param name="featureLayer"></param>
        private void SetUpSymbolLevelsForUSHighways(FeatureLayer featureLayer) {

            //All of these methods have to be called on the MCT
            if (Module1.OnUIThread)
                throw new CalledOnWrongThreadException();

            CIMBaseLayer baseLayer = featureLayer.GetDefinition();
            //We need CIMGeoFeatureLayerBase because this class controls whether or not we
            //use 'groups' (ie Pro Symbol Levels) with the renderer
            CIMGeoFeatureLayerBase geoFeatureLayer = baseLayer as CIMGeoFeatureLayerBase;

            // assume the unique value renderer was created using the CreateCIMRenderer()
            CIMUniqueValueRenderer uniqueValueRenderer = geoFeatureLayer.Renderer as CIMUniqueValueRenderer;

            CIMSymbolLayerDrawing symbolLayerDrawing = new CIMSymbolLayerDrawing();

            // This flag controls the drawing code and forces it to use defined symbol layers.
            //It must be set 'true'
            symbolLayerDrawing.UseSymbolLayerDrawing = true;

            // setup the symbol layers.
            List<CIMSymbolLayerIdentifier> symbolLayers = new List<CIMSymbolLayerIdentifier>();

            // this will be a for loop that will iterate over the unique value classes and updating the symbol in each class        
            int index = 0;
            foreach (CIMUniqueValueGroup nextGroup in uniqueValueRenderer.Groups) {
                foreach (CIMUniqueValueClass nextClass in nextGroup.Classes) {
                    CIMMultiLayerSymbol multiLayerSymbol = nextClass.Symbol.Symbol as CIMMultiLayerSymbol;
                    if (multiLayerSymbol == null) //This check probably is not needed
                        continue;
                    //Each group must be uniquely named
                    string uniqueName = "Group_" + index.ToString();
                    nextClass.Symbol.SymbolName = uniqueName;

                    for (int i = 0; i < multiLayerSymbol.SymbolLayers.Length; i++)
                        //Assign the unique name to all of the layers in the symbol
                        multiLayerSymbol.SymbolLayers[i].Name = uniqueName;

                    index++;
                    //Assign the name to a 'CIMSymbolLayerIdentifier'. This is the equivalent
                    //of a KeyValuePair in a Dictionary. The Names of each SymbolLayerIdentifier
                    //will be matched up in the renderer to a corresponding symbol (via nextClass.Symbol.SymbolName)
                    //So that each SymbolLayer is associated with a specific symbol for a specific value
                    CIMSymbolLayerIdentifier nextSymbolLayer = new CIMSymbolLayerIdentifier() {
                        SymbolReferenceName = "symbolReferenceName",
                        SymbolLayerName = uniqueName
                    };

                    symbolLayers.Add(nextSymbolLayer);
                    
                }
            }
            //This is where the symbol layers get added to the feature layer definition
            symbolLayerDrawing.SymbolLayers = symbolLayers.ToArray();
            geoFeatureLayer.SymbolLayerDrawing = symbolLayerDrawing;

            // update the featureLayer definition.
            featureLayer.SetDefinition(geoFeatureLayer as  CIMBaseLayer);
        }
